The first corpse Nagato selects to control is none other than his best friend, Yahiko. While the Six Paths of Pain gives Nagato god-like power that makes him nearly invincible, its morbid methods are painful and traumatizing for its wielder. He's also able to see everything each body sees, connecting them all through the all-seeing eyes of the Rinnegan. As Nagato channels his own chakra into these bodies through the receivers, each vessel gains control of a different Rinnegan ability or path, like the Deva Path and Animal Path. With this jutsu, he can control up to six corpses as an extension of himself by implanting black receivers into them. Nagato mastered the Six Paths of Pain after he was immobilized during a battle with Hanzō.

But, given his friend's tragic death and Obito's manipulative words, Nagato starts to believe that peace can only be achieved after everyone knows true pain. When Hanzō nearly kills Konan, Yahiko sacrifices himself to save her and entrusts the Akatsuki's mission to Nagato. However, they're soon tricked by Obito Uchiha and Hanzō, who believed the Akatsuki threatened his rule over Amegakure. With his inspirational and charismatic personality, Yahiko is appointed the Akatsuki's leader. Now a war orphan wandering in the Amegakure and struggling to survive, he meets Konan and Yahiko, another pair of war orphans. The trio comes together with the common goal to bring about peace before they're taken in by Master Jiraiya, who trains them in the art of ninjutsu so they can defend themselves during the violent and turbulent time of the Second Great Ninja War.Īfter they grow into strong and independent fighters, Jiraiya leaves and the trio forms the Akatsuki, making it their mission to end all war and promote peace.
When Nagato was a baby, Madara Uchiha transplanted his Rinnegan into him so he could later return and reclaim this powerful set of eyes. After a pair of Konoha shinobi break into his house and kill his parents, the young Nagato retaliates by killing them with his Rinnegan, though he doesn't understand what he's doing.
